My group of three ordered one Jokbal Set (Original Jokbal + Spicy Jokbal) and the Seafood Tteokbokki Stew (Spicy Level 1). Total bill was AUD 93, and since we paid cash, we got a 10% discount. - Jokbal: Fresh, tender pork. The Original version doesnโt come with sauce, so you can really taste the natural flavor of the meat; but it does get heavy after a while. The spicy sauce isnโt very spicy; it leans sweet, but still quite addictive. It comes with lettuce and panchan, but not enough to match the amount of meat. But jokbal gets cold and firm pretty fast, so make sure to eat it right away for the best texture. - Seafood Tteokbokki Stew: Since we picked level 1, it was basically not spicy at all. The pot was packed with toppings: squid, clams, shrimp, fishcake balls, and fishcake slices. Nothing tasted fishy, but nothing had that super fresh sweetness either. This spot is best for group hangouts or big gatherings: great value and you get to try more dishes together.
